手机
当前位置:查字典教程网 >网页设计 > Div+Css教程 >IE8下显示图片时多出一个边框而Chrome或Firefox下却没有
IE8下显示图片时多出一个边框而Chrome或Firefox下却没有
摘要:出现兼容性问题的代码很简单:其中logo的样式定义:#logo{margin-left:108px;margin-top:3px;displ...

出现兼容性问题的代码很简单:

<div id="logo">

<a href="index.html"><img src="images/logo.png"/></a>

</div>

其中logo的样式定义:

#logo {

margin-left:108px;

margin-top:3px;

display:inline-block;

float:left;

}

显示效果就是Chrome、FireFox、IE10以上都没有问题,但是IE8就多出了一个蓝色边框(有时为黑色的)。

解决时只需要指定img的边框样式即可,如下:

img{

border-style:none;

}

同时兼容其它版本的浏览器。

【IE8下显示图片时多出一个边框而Chrome或Firefox下却没有】相关文章:

IE7.0以下版本列表li中的元素错位一个上一个下的解决方法

去除链接元素的虚线框(兼容IE7、IE6、FF)

有用的CSS网格框架

border:none;与border:0;的区别

CSS在IE与Firefox下的兼容性

用css实现透视效果

CSS样式颜色属性的使用

关于CSS语法基础

CSS2书写顺序包括位置属性、自身属性、文字系列

css让table不显示边框的代码在火狐和谷歌浏览器中无效

精品推荐
分类导航